我正在使用BufferedReader读取日志文件,并希望从日志文件中提取特定的堆栈跟踪。但是,我不能读它,输出是空的。
例如,我对单词: client和它的堆栈跟踪有一个异常,如下所示:
java.sql.SQLException:“字段列表”中的未知列“client”
选择查询
在com.mysql.jdbc.MysqlIO.checkErrorPacket(MysqlIO.java:2928) at com.mysql.jdbc.MysqlIO.sendCommand(MysqlIO.java:1571) at com.mysql.jdbc.MysqlIO.sqlQueryDirect
我目前正在使用Java on VS Code制作一个后端报告系统(用于投票系统分配),我正在使用JDBC库连接到一个MySQL数据库,以便进行计算和统计等。因此,一旦我创建了一个项目文件并将mysql-connector-java-8.0.25.jar包含在引用的库中,我就可以很好地连接到DB并从表中检索数据,但是在几次执行之后,我不再得到输出,它显示错误"java.lang.ClassNotFoundException: com.mysql.cj.jdbc.Driver“。
谁能告诉我为什么会发生这种情况,以及如何修复它?据我所知,环境变量没有发生任何变化(至少从我在Windows路
当连接到MySQL时,我会得到一个错误(参见下面)。
单击获取代码
我得到了这个输出:
run:
Now connecting to databse...
java.sql.SQLException: java.lang.ClassCastException: java.math.BigInteger cannot be cast to java.lang.Long
java.sql.SQLException: java.lang.ClassCastException: java.math.BigInteger cannot be cast to java.lang.Long
at
我的mysql数据库的jdbc驱动程序的版本是5.1.25。
我想像这样执行sql查询:
statement.execute("select fullName from user where user_id=1; select fullName from user where user_id=2");
我总是收到异常:
Exception in thread "main" com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: You have an error in your SQL syntax;
我有一个查询,比如
SELECT class_id,student_id,title,location
FROM class AS c
INNER JOIN library AS l
ON (l.student_id = c.student_id)
group by class_id,student_id;
输出:
class_id student_id title location
1 mac smart 2ndfloor
1 john smart 2ndfloor
1
我的java程序有问题,我正在尝试连接到MYSQL数据库,但它显示找不到驱动程序。我已将mysql-connector-java导入到项目中,即使设置了输出,因此它也会随程序导出。
类:
package com.CloudyProductions.GCDSS;
import java.sql.*;
public class mysql {
public static Connection c;
static String host = "localhost";
static String port = "3306";
我有JRuby + Swing应用程序,并想在那里添加jdbc/mysql
require "jdbc/mysql"
但是当我试图运行它的时候,我得到了下面的错误:
LoadError: no such file to load -- jdbc/mysql
require at org/jruby/RubyKernel.java:1033
(root) at olap_frontend.rb:3
我的gem列表:
*** LOCAL GEMS ***
activerecord-jdbc-adapter (1.2.2)
activerecord-jdbcmysql-a
考虑下面的代码,它尝试在事务中创建一个新的SerpKeyword,并打印到控制台以显示它所在的位置。
if (!serpKeyword) {
println "I DIDN'T FIND THE KEYWORD!"
SerpKeyword.withNewTransaction {
println "SO NOW I'M BEGINNING A TRANSACTION"
serpKeyword = new SerpKeyword(